Acer Aspire One D150 10.1-Inch Netbooks Comparison and Guide
The Acer Aspire One D150 (also known as the Acer AOD150) is a 10.1-inch netbook.
What differentiates the AOD150 from the Acer Aspire One A150 and the Acer Aspire One A110 models?
The Acer Aspire One D150 has a larger display size than either the AOA150 or the AOA110, both of which have 8.9-inch displays. Consequently, the AOD150 is also bigger and heavier than both Acer Aspire One 8.9-inch netbook models. The AOD150’s RAM may also be expanded up to 2 GB, whereas the RAM of both the AOA150 and the AOA110 may be expanded only up to 1.5 GB.
These minor differences aside, the Aspire One D150, A150 and A110 netbook models have pretty much the same features and specifications. All of these Aspire One models, for instance, don’t have integrated Bluetooth connectivity.

II. Summary of Acer Aspire One D150 10.1-Inch Netbooks Similarities
What do the above Aspire One D150 netbook versions have in common? The following is a list of the specifications and features you will find in all four D150 Aspire One netbooks:
Display: 10.1″ WSVGA (1024 x 600) TFT LCD display
Processor: Intel Atom Processor N270 1.60 GHz
Storage: 160 GB SATA hard disk drive
RAM: 1 GB, expandable up to 2 GB
Operating System: Windows XP Home Edition SP3
WLAN: 802.11 b/g
LAN: 10/100 Mbps LAN
Features: integrated stereo speakers, digital mic
Webcam: 0.3MP web camera
USB ports: 3 USB 2.0 ports
Card reader: 5-in-1 card reader
Jacks / Ports: headphone/speaker/line-out jack, microphone jack, Ethernet LAN port, VGA port (video-out)
Battery: 6-cell battery with up to 6.5 hours of battery life
Dimensions: 10.3 x 7.3 x 1.3 inches, 2.9 lb with the 6-cell battery pack
III. Summary of Acer Aspire One D150 10.1-Inch Netbooks Differences
How do the four AOD150 netbooks listed in Section I differ? The four Acer Aspire One D150 netbook versions vary only by color. To pick your ideal D150 version, therefore, all you need to do is pick your preferred color.
Color: The AOD150 comes in four colors, and they are seashell white, sapphire blue, diamond black, and ruby red.
